The Department of Defense, specifically the W07V Endist New Orleans, is seeking quotes for the Soils and Testing Laboratory Debris Removal project under solicitation number W912P826QA030. This opportunity is designated as a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business set-aside and falls under NAICS code 562111. The contract will be awarded to a responsible contractor who meets all requirements and provides the lowest reasonable price. The performance of these services will take place in New Orleans, Louisiana. Interested parties must submit their quotes by the deadline of September 2, 2026, at 4:00 PM. This announcement serves as the sole solicitation for the project, and no further written solicitation will be issued.

This is a combined synopsis/solicitation for commercial items prepared in accordance with the format in RFO 12.201-1, as supplemented with additional information included in this notice. This announcement constitutes the only solicitation; quotes are being requested, and a written solicitation will not be issued.



This solicitation is issued as a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business set-aside under a Request for Quote (RFQ) with the intent to issue a single Contract under RFO part 12. A contract will be awarded to a responsible contractor whose offer conforms to ALL requirements of the synopsis/solicitation and has the lowest reasonable price.

Refuse and Recycling Program at the Watervliet Arsenal, Watervliet NY.
Solicitation # W911PT26QA113
This contract concerns the provision of refuse and recycling removal services at the Watervliet Arsenal in Watervliet, New York, under Performance Work Statement #26PW031, revision dated 21 March 2026. Services must comply with commercial standards, local, state, and federal regulations, including Army Regulation 420-1, and are scoped to meet the installation’s public works requirements. The effort is structured as a single lot with a base performance period of one year from award, plus two optional one-year extensions and a potential one-time six-month extension, creating a maximum possible contract duration of three and a half years. The solicitation is designated as a HUBZone set-aside, meaning only qualified small businesses located in historically underutilized business zones are eligible to compete. The NAICS code 562111 applies, defining the industry category for solid waste collection. The solicitation is scheduled for release on or around 4 August 2026, and will be issued electronically through SAM.gov under Army Contracting Command – Watervliet Arsenal. Bidders must ensure their System for Award Management registration is active and complete with all required representations and certifications prior to submission. No hard copies of the solicitation or amendments will be provided; prospective offerors are solely responsible for regularly checking the SAM.gov opportunities site to obtain updates or changes, as failure to do so may result in non-responsive or rejected proposals. The primary point of contact for inquiries is Christopher Battiste, reachable via phone and email, and the place of performance is clearly defined as Watervliet, NY, 12189.

ARCHITECT-ENGINEER INDEFINITE DELIVERY/INDEFINITE QUANTITY MULTIPLE AWARD TASK ORDER CONTRACT FOR GENERAL DESIGN AND OTHER RELATED SERVICES WITHIN THE BOUNDARIES OR ASSIGNMENTS OF MISSISSIPPI VALLEY DIVISION, UNITED STATES ARMY CORPS OF ENGINEERS
Solicitation # W912P826RA012
This is a solicitation for an Indefinite Delivery/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) Multiple Award Task Order Contract (MATOC) to provide general architectural and engineering design services for the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ers within the Mississippi Valley Division. The contract has a total shared pool capacity of 90 million dollars over a five-year performance period, with task orders issued as firm fixed-price contracts. The opportunity is unrestricted but includes a partial small business set-aside pool. The scope of work is comprehensive, covering core engineering, design, and project documentation for hydraulic, marine, and infrastructure projects, as well as levee safety and structural periodic inspections. Required expertise spans multiple disciplines, including structural, civil, geotechnical, and electrical engineering, as well as specialized roles in naval architecture, hydrology, and geospatial information systems. Selection is based on demonstrated competence, professional qualifications, capacity to perform the work, and past performance, with secondary consideration given to local knowledge of the New Orleans District and small business commitments. Interested firms must be registered in the System for Award Management and submit a Standard Form 330 for evaluation.

Calcasieu River and Pass, LA, Maintenance Dredging FY26, Mile 5.0 to Mile 17.0, Including Beneficial Use Within CWPPRA Sabine Cycle 6 Marsh Creation Areas, Calcasieu and Cameron Parishes, LA ED 23-024
Solicitation # W912P826BA023
The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ers is preparing to issue an unrestricted Invitation for Bid for maintenance dredging operations along the Calcasieu River and Pass, Louisiana, covering Mile 5.0 to Mile 17.0, with beneficial use of dredged material designated within the CWPPRA Sabine Cycle 6 Marsh Creation Areas in Calcasieu and Cameron Parishes. This project, identified by solicitation number W912P826BA023 and NAICS code 237990, has an estimated value between $25 million and $100 million and will involve the removal of sediment from the ship channel and its placement in approved marsh creation zones, including optional work at Devil’s Elbow. The scope encompasses retention dike construction, surveys, and optional ditching and draining of disposal sites, with an estimated completion timeline of 300 calendar days following notice to proceed. The solicitation will be issued as a firm fixed price contract and will be released electronically on or about August 17, 2026, via the System for Award Management website, with no paper copies available. Bidders must maintain an active SAM registration to participate and are required to regularly monitor the SAM site for amendments prior to the September 16, 2026, deadline. Any award will be contingent upon the bidder’s current and active SAM registration status at the time of selection.

Barataria Bay Waterway, Maintenance Dredging (Non-Continuous) Bayou Rigaud, Jefferson Parish, Louisiana (ED-25-008)
Solicitation # W912P826BA073
The contract involves maintenance dredging of the Bayou Rigaud Channel in Jefferson Parish, Louisiana, as part of the Barataria Bay Waterway project, with work focused on excavating and removing material within specified limits and disposing of it in a government-provided disposal area, along with associated retention dike construction as detailed in the contract drawings. The estimated duration for completion is 100 calendar days following the issuance of the Notice to Proceed, and the project’s construction value falls between five and ten million dollars. Solicitation documents, including thirteen drawings and specifications, will be made available on Sam.gov around August 17, 2026, with the bid opening date to be announced via future amendment. Interested parties must register with the System for Award Management to be eligible for award, and vendors are encouraged to register as interested parties on Sam.gov and post subcontracting opportunities on the Small Business Administration’s Subnet platform. The work is administered by the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, New Orleans District, with Leann Thornton as the Contract Specialist and Katherine Younts as the Contracting Officer, both reachable via phone and email for inquiries. The place of performance is centered near Grand Isle, Louisiana, with the project falling under NAICS code 237990 and no specific small business set-aside applied.
